Transaction 59e532014cca1a303acda52c799b81c0ce7982c4b3f7312c816598b414f57522
1 Input
1 Output
-
59e532014cca1a303acda52c799b81c0ce7982c4b3f7312c816598b414f57522:0
- value
- 78706479
- script pubkey
- OP_0 OP_PUSHBYTES_20 5c0b6ac0798d975034ee85e5be04da05339f14cf
- address
- bc1qts9k4sre3kt4qd8wshjmupx6q5ee79x0nv2max